The Brig Bash 5

First run in 1998, this friendly summer evening five mile race is fast and flat over beautiful quiet country roads – very suitable for producing a personal best time or just for having a really great enjoyable run. Since its start the race has attracted runners of all standards from total beginners to internationalists so why not come along and give it a try ? The famous after race spread is well worth the effort.

The Course

From the start, turn left at the village hall then right at the main road. Go past the shops up over a slight incline and take the second turn on your right. After 400m, turn right again. When you come to the school gates turn left. Follow the country road. Keep turning right till you reach the main road T-junction. Again turn right. Ignore the next junction on the left(to B of E ) and go straight on till you come to the school gates again. Turn left and retrace your outward route back to the finish.
